Papillon

Papillon

An alert, friendly tiny breed that makes a wonderful companion.

Named for their butterfly-like ears (papillon means butterfly in French), these tiny dogs are surprisingly athletic and intelligent. They excel in agility and obedience.

Newfoundland

Newfoundland

Sweet, patient and family-oriented, the Newfoundland makes an ideal household companion.

Newfoundlands are gentle giants famous for water rescues. They're sweet-tempered, devoted dogs that are exceptional with children.

Side-by-Side Comparison

TraitPapillonNewfoundland
SizeTinyGiant
Lifespan14-16 years9-10 years
Energy LevelHighModerate
Grooming NeedsModerateHigh
TrainabilityVery HighHigh
Kid-FriendlyModerateVery High
Apartment SuitableVery HighVery Low
SociabilityHighVery High
Barking LevelHighLow

Detailed Analysis

When comparing the Papillon and Newfoundland, both breeds bring unique qualities to the table. The Papillon is a tiny-sized breed from France/Belgium with a lifespan of 14-16 years. The Newfoundland hails from Canada (Newfoundland) and typically lives 9-10 years. Energy-wise, the Papillon is high while the Newfoundland is moderate, which may influence your choice depending on your activity level.
